logo

Output 62ac297aaf264a6f90df12e084b90185650c1983e94214427356ad456a2018ac:1

value
8560000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 aa109d15cd76f002a195a15cead41d34e46e7bbc OP_EQUALVERIFY OP_CHECKSIG
address
1GWDmwq1BF6k19RcCnDyWx8iXowTa4TYxt
transaction
62ac297aaf264a6f90df12e084b90185650c1983e94214427356ad456a2018ac